## Changelog — 2.9.1 (DedupeWorks)

Welcome aboard if you're new! This release wraps up the customer-record dedup overhaul: fuzzy matching now runs on normalized names, and the merge queue no longer double-counts households. More importantly, we rotated the release signing key after the old one aged out of policy. Old artifacts stay valid, but anything from 2.9.1 onward must verify against the new one. Update your local verifier config accordingly. The current signing key is shown here.

deploy key for yahif-bagaf: bky4_xXPb

Action item from the Stockline reconciliation incident: the nightly job at Marrowfield silently skipped warehouses whose manifest files arrived late, producing stale counts for up to 48 hours. Future maintainers should add an explicit freshness check before aggregation and fail loudly rather than skip. The runbook covering retry procedures and alert thresholds is kept on the internal page below.

runbook for tagep-fajof: https://rundeck.nelvrolabs.test/pipeline

Hi Soren, taking over from me on the Tidewrack service: the circuit breaker guarding the Brindlewick pricing API trips after five consecutive 5xx responses and holds open for ninety seconds before a half-open probe. Please review the failure-counting logic carefully; it resets on any 2xx, which masks intermittent faults. Metrics land in the Larkspur dashboard under breaker.state. If you need to force-close the breaker during an incident, the admin console will prompt for the passphrase written below.

unlock words, bawef-kahap: sorax-sorir-quenys-aldok

## Runbook: ImageVault cache leak mitigation

Heads up, plugin authors: if your plugin holds references to decoded bitmaps from the Brimley ImageVault cache, the evictor can't reclaim them and memory climbs until the host restarts. Use the weak-handle API instead. To verify your plugin behaves, run the leak-check harness locally — it needs access to our telemetry sink, so put the sink credential in your env file like so:

vault entry, fadup-tagag: RELAY_SECRET8=2fd92179